Why Choose Inline Automotive Fuse Holders?

These fuse holders provide a straightforward solution for managing electrical current in your vehicle. By placing a fuse directly in line with your wiring, they help safeguard sensitive devices from surges and prevent potential damage. The sleek design of inline fuse holders makes them ideal for tight spaces commonly found in vehicle construction.

Types of Inline Automotive Fuse Holders

There are several types of inline automotive fuse holders to consider, each suited for different applications:

  • ATC and ATO Fuse Holders: These are the most common fuse types used in vehicles. They can handle various amperages and are compatible with standard automotive fuses.
  • Mini and Low-Profile Holders: Perfect for vehicles with limited space, mini inline holders are designed to use smaller fuses, reducing the footprint.
  • Watertight Fuse Holders: For off-road or marine applications, watertight fuse holders provide an extra level of protection against moisture and debris.

How to Install Inline Automotive Fuse Holders

Installing inline fuse holders is a straightforward process that can be completed with basic tools. Here are the steps to follow:

  1. Identify the circuit you wish to protect and disconnect the battery.
  2. Cut the wire where you want to install the fuse holder.
  3. Strip the wire ends and connect them to the fuse holder terminals.
  4. Secure the connections and cover them with heat shrink tubing or electrical tape.
  5. Insert the appropriate fuse into the holder, reconnect the battery, and test the circuit.
